For example, let's say the "sftp01" user gets an SFTP permission denied every time it wants to edit or overwrite the "test01.txt" file. sudo passwd root. Rather than assign a new group to your user, you can change the ownership of a file or directory. I understand that having to read English text can be intimidating, but nowadays we have online translation services to deal with that. To learn more, see our tips on writing great answers. It will store the file being transferred to a temporary filename first. Please report the bug. You should contact your server administrator. It was caused by a firewall rule that was blocking inbound traffic for winscp. waits for winscp.com to finish without reading from the stream, the winscp.com eventually hangs, never finishing. I am not sure why that move is not allowed. WinSCP supports resuming file transfers with SFTP and FTP. For a better experience, please enable JavaScript in your browser before proceeding. Please read FAQ. Assuming the /incoming/temp is a directory, you are missing a trailing slash. If the letter V occurs in a few native words, why isn't it included in the Irish Alphabet? All reasons and hints for "Network error: Connection refused" apply to this error too. In both cases check log file of your server to see an actual reason, it closed connection for. The best answers are voted up and rise to the top, Not the answer you're looking for? (adsbygoogle = window.adsbygoogle || []).push({}); Advertisement In particular, this can occur even if you didnt do anything, if you are using SSH-2 and WinSCP attempts a key re-exchange. Your shell is probably incompatible with the application (BASH is recommended)." I had the same issue with winscp. If the server never replies, it may be because of some fatal error on the server side. Cannot be combined with -resume.-preservetime You'll get a detailed solution from a subject matter expert that helps you learn core concepts. Another possibility is that the server is configured to only allow the SCP protocol and not the SFTP protocol, in such a way that SCP fallback mechanism of WinSCP does not work. It may not display this or other websites correctly. If you are getting the error in the middle of session, it means that Windows network code killed an established connection for some reason. rev2022.11.3.43005. Fourier transform of a functional derivative. If the stream is not being read from, the buffer gets eventually filled and winscp.com hangs, when trying to write into it. You may need to add path to the command to PATH environment variable. Surprisingly many people get an error, panic, and dump it into one of the help forums without trying to make sense of it. This can sometimes happen if another user enters an incorrect username/password too many times and block the IP address. If you are sure that the command exists on the remote server, make sure that WinSCP (or rather the shell) can find it. The number represents the first four bytes read from the server. You can also try to run the respective command from terminal (with the same account that you use with WinSCP), to verify that you can execute it. Step 1: First, we need a remote server. Why don't we know exactly where the Chinese rocket will fall? I don't use FTP, because it broadcasts login credentials. Go to firewall configuration of your server and put TCP/15104 as allowed TCP_IN and TCP_OUT port. Check the firewall inbound rules for the FTP client on your remote computer. You will get the error with SCP protocol, if command necessary for facilitate operation you were trying to do does not exist on remote server or the shell cannot find it. You are trying to connect with super-user account (root), without having allowed that. To solve that, don't create the directory. 184 The filesystem and memory or swap is not the same thing. WinSCP had no problem uploading an empty text file. There are other possible sources of the message in addition to the profile script - some SSH servers print messages if they are unable to start the SFTP server, or encounter a fatal error. You are using an out of date browser. in question where the files are uploaded on the FTP server, run df /boot for example where /boot will be the actual mountpoint in question. If you are not an experienced Unix user, you should first try using SFTP protocol instead. See example of .Net or WSH code dealing with the problem. This can easily happen if you are using Pageant and have a large number of keys loaded into it, since these servers count each offer of a public key as an authentication attempt. and it said the same for all the other files in the directory. If you find DHCPNACK errors in the Event Viewer, your DHCP server may be briefly denying your IP address, causing your existing connections to fail. PSMP-SCP <- WinSCP will not utilize SCP in a method PSMP can recognize, and this connection component is never initialized. Some shells do not work with non-interactive sessions. I just tried using the WinSCP and seeing a similar behavior when I just tried to upload a dummy file (see screenshot: Target directory must end with slash. You are trying to use WinSCP for a purpose for which it is not designed. You will get the error while authenticating when: You do not have a sufficient permissions (access rights) to a resource, such as a file or directory, to perform the operation. WinSCP expects listing in format: If your listing does not correspond to some of the above: The problem is typically caused by a message printed from some profile/logon script. Book where a girl living with an older relative discovers she's a robot, LO Writer: Easiest way to put line of words into table as rows (list), Regex: Delete all lines before STRING, except one particular line. Alternatively, you may have tried to load an SSH-2 key in a foreign format (OpenSSH or ssh.com), in which case you need to import it into PuTTY's native format. You should verify the correctness of the key as before.1). I remember the phrase "a complaint is a gift" from a customer service course. Correct handling of negative chapter numbers, Saving for retirement starting at 68 years old. Your sftp-server location can be other than /usr/lib/sftp-server. You will get the error with SCP protocol, if output of ls command cannot be parsed by WinSCP. JavaScript is disabled. Then log in with winscp as the root user and make any edits that i need to. The server error may possibly be initiated by error on client (WinSCP) side. You may not have sufficient permissions, or the command dependencies may not be installed. WinSCP is a free SFTP, SCP, Amazon S3, WebDAV, and FTP client for Windows. This may mean that a malicious attacker has replaced your server with a different one, or has redirected your network connection to their own machine. Find centralized, trusted content and collaborate around the technologies you use most. By clicking Accept all cookies, you agree Stack Exchange can store cookies on your device and disclose information in accordance with our Cookie Policy. The feature can be disabled in WinSCP: Click Options > Preferences. Solution 2. All reasons and hints for "Network error: Connection refused" apply to this error too. I will be using a Compute Engine of Google Cloud Platform (GCP) but you can use any other service provider like Amazon Web Services (AWS), Linode, Microsoft Azure, etc. I cannot upload anything as a result, and it is really getting on my nerve! How to draw a grid of grids-with-polygons? Quoting the documentation for the put command: The last parameter specifies target remote directory and optionally operation mask to store file(s) under different name. Thanks for contributing an answer to Server Fault! Renaming file to name of already existing file. You may get this message when connecting to a server for following reasons: The same as "Network error: Connection refused". You should contact your servers administrator and see whether they expect the host key to have changed. To subscribe to this RSS feed, copy and paste this URL into your RSS reader. How many characters/pages could WordStar hold on a typical CP/M machine? Steps To Follow. Server Fault is a question and answer site for system and network administrators. By clicking Accept all cookies, you agree Stack Exchange can store cookies on your device and disclose information in accordance with our Cookie Policy. You may have typed a wrong hostname on Login dialog. Earliest sci-fi film or program where an actor plays themself. Please vote for the answer that helped you in order to help others find out which is the most helpful answer. cable modem/router), setting that as the static IP address, and disabling the DHCP client service. Do US public school students have a First Amendment right to be able to perform sacred music? In the Preferences dialog box, click to expand the Transfer node, then click Endurance. Normally the upload should fail right, when opening/creating the file temp. Connect and share knowledge within a single location that is structured and easy to search. The first step to fixing the SFTP permission denied is to gather enough data on users, groups, and their permissions over specific files and directories. Thank you for a quick response, Lukas. Windows also generates this error if it has given up on the machine at the other end of the connection ever responding to it. Extract the name of subfolders and files after successful remote to local synchronization with WinSCP .NET assembly. To see a directory contents you need to have read permissions to the directory; To read a file you need to have read permissions to the file; To write a file you need to have a write permissions to the file; To create or delete file you need have a write permissions to the directory; To change file or directory permissions you need to be its owner; To change file modification time you need to its owner. It only takes a minute to sign up. The messages mean that the filesystem on the server is full, and/or the disk quota of the account to which you upload the file is used up. Possibilities are: If you get this error message in a middle of the session, it is usually caused by some fatal error on server. how do I perform a file transfer using remote desktop on windows 10? Or you are trying to create a directory that exists already. System PHP-FPM Settings unable to update because cannot write /var/tmp/ Cannot install php / php extensions in Easy Apache 4: Cannot retrieve environment variables with getenv() In Progress ZC-9660 - Apache HTTPS access logs cannot correctly logged to ssl_log file after NGINX installed Make sure to go through the documentation of your provider to know how you can SSH into the server.In most of the cases, you will be provided with a public IP and you . Every server identifies itself by means of a host key; once WinSCP knows the host key for a server, it will be able to detect if a malicious attacker redirects your connection to another machine. If you see one of these messages, it often indicates that youve tried to load a key of an inappropriate type into WinSCP. The same it true for some configurations (or profiles used) for otherwise working shells. Or you are trying to create a directory that exists already. That is, why you see there just Failure (very useful). Advertisement If the program then e.g. This is high-level error, and it is typically associated with another error, such as: This error message is not useful for you as an end-user. I had the same problem the other day. Questions labeled as solved may be solved or may not be solved depending on the type of question and the date posted for some posts may be scheduled to be deleted periodically. Automate file transfer activity from local machine to remote machine using WinSCP script. Most commonly this happens when winscp.com has redirected output to a stream with limited buffer. Transferring files fails, because path to scp command is not in PATH; Error appears while logging in, because your *nix distribution lacks groups command. Download the latest file from the files selected byfile, file2 parameters (typically file masks) only.-resume: Automatically resume transfer if possible1 (SFTP and FTP protocols only). On the other hand, it may simply mean that the administrator of your server has accidentally changed the key while upgrading the SSH software; this shouldnt happen but it is unfortunately possible. out of In turn the above most commonly happens when winscp.com is run from another program (such as .Net code), which redirect its output into stream. You have entered incorrect password, used used non-authorized key, etc. This error indicates that winscp.exe did not receieve an answer from winscp.com in time. It is likely to be an IP address filter the organisation you are connecting to has applied. Using SFTP protocol instead of SCP is another option. The scripts are usually hidden (their name starts with dot) and are located in your home directory on the server. Here, it stares into your face: "Uploading a file to a full filesystem" and "exceeding a user disk quota" can't be clearer. Browse other questions tagged, Where developers & technologists share private knowledge with coworkers, Reach developers & technologists worldwide, WinSCP code 4 error when closing file after upload, Making location easier for developers with new data primitives, Stop requiring only one assertion per unit test: Multiple assertions are fine, Mobile app infrastructure being decommissioned. Also be sure something else is not moving files from the server like an internal process as I've seen that sort of thing cause this type . This error message occurs when WinSCP connects to a new SSH server. To learn more, see our tips on writing great answers. This part works fine. SolveForum.com may not be responsible for the answers or solutions given to any question asked by the users. This is an example of an excellent error message, compared to "an unknown error occurred" that you encounter regularly. Hi All, Finally i got reply from WinScp Forum. Cannot overwrite remote file '/etc/nginx/nginx.conf'. :D, Installing SFTP/SSH Server on Windows using OpenSSH, Automating File Transfers or Synchronization, Installing a Secure FTP Server on Windows using IIS, Scheduling File Transfers or Synchronization, Downloading and Installing WinSCP .NET Assembly. Asking for help, clarification, or responding to other answers. The messages mean that the filesystem on the server is full, and/or the disk quota of the account to which you upload the file is used up. Press 'Delete' to delete the file and create new one instead of overwriting it. This problem has been solved! The original file transfer is being recognized as an upload and it's moving the file before WinSCP has a chance to rename the file. Browse other questions tagged, Start here for a quick overview of the site, Detailed answers to any questions you might have, Discuss the workings and policies of this site, Learn more about Stack Overflow the company, As I commented already on your now deleted duplicate question on Stack Overflow: The error message gives you a hint, what wrong, doesn't it? I would suggest contacting them directly for assistance. Finally, at the WinSCP login screen, we enter the public IPv4 address for the instance, username details. To fix the problem find out what command in your login script prints text. How can I get a huge Saturn-like ringed moon in the sky? And, renaming it to the target name occurs only once the transfer successfully finishes. SSH protocols 1 and 2 use separate host keys, so when you first use SSH-2 with a server you have only used SSH-1 with before, you will see this message again. Try to force bash shell explicitly on SCP/Shell tab of Login dialog. To Resolve the issue : Open CLI for the session you have on winscp. Some situations when OpenSSH (Sun SSH) server issues this useless error message: If you get this error message while connecting to your server, it is most usually caused by the server not being able to run some process necessary to support your session. Connect and share knowledge within a single location that is structured and easy to search. You can rate examples to help us improve the quality of examples. I did some testing around. Also some servers refuse to start a shell if your password has expired or your account was terminated. due to permissions). Please vote for the answer that helped you in order to help others find out which is the most helpful answer. Connection was blocked by firewall. I'm not too familiar with WinSCP errors, I did some research but nothing really rang a bell, anyone know what's going on here? /bin/sftp-server) or the binary is not present on your server. Stack Overflow for Teams is moving to its own domain! Note that this is not an error message, WinSCP still keeps waiting. If you see this message and you know that your installation of WinSCP has connected to the same server before, it may have been recently upgraded to SSH protocol version 2. The last parameter specifies target remote directory and optionally operation mask to store file(s) under different name. Go to the folder path where the file exists. Just a quick video showing how to unzip remote zip archive while connected to a server with WinSCP. The solution is to choose SCP protocol on the login dialog. The sum of independent variables is exactly equal to my target variable, difference btw data distribution and frquency distribution, Representations of the metric in a Riemannian manifold, Solution verification tensor product of representations of $\textbf(sl)(2;\mathbb(C))$, Question about maximal compact subgroups of Lie groups, Generate 1024-bit prime that satisfies s|p-1 where s is a 128-bit prime, [Solved] Lazy page loading via Redis in Django project, [Solved] Google Multi-Channel Funnel Reporting API with Python, [Solved] SQL to find the highest three unique salaries for each department, [Solved] Why does this leak module give such an error, [Solved] how to search from list of Json data in flutter. Asking for help, clarification, or responding to other answers. How to help a successful high schooler who is failing in college? Replacing outdoor electrical box at end of conduit. What exactly makes a black hole STAY a black hole? You may need to connect through proxy server, but you have not specified one on login dialog. Once you find it move the command to the proper interactive script, or remove it entirely. In particular, you cannot easily use it to connect to another Windows workstation, since Windows does not have an SSH or FTP server included by default. Should we burninate the [variations] tag? I am having some trouble with my WINSCP commandshoping you can assist. This can be case even when you get Access denied only after entering password, as for security reasons, many servers do not reveal information about the accounts. However, I kept getting this error 4 - copying files to remote server failed. The problem can be caused also by the firewall.
Breeders' Cup 2022 - Results, How To Calculate Plant Population In Maize, Freshwater Biome Slideshare, Ottawa Horse Show Results, Rheumatology Impact Factor 2022,